Abstract

Official abstract text for this publication.

A method for preparing a reaction product includes: steps (1) and (2). Step (1) is contacting, at a temperature from 200° C. to 1400° C., a first ingredient including a silane of formula H a R b SiX (4-a-b) , where subscript a is an integer from 0 to 4, subscript b is 0 or 1, a quantity (a+b)<4, each R is independently a monovalent organic group, and each X is independently a halogen atom, with the proviso that when the quantity (a+b)<4, then the ingredient further includes H2; with a spinel catalyst including copper; thereby forming a reactant. Step (2) is contacting the reactant with a second ingredient including an organohalide at a temperature from 100° C. to 600° C.; thereby forming the reaction product and a spent reactant. The reaction product is distinct from the silane used in step (1). The method may be used to prepare diorganodihalosilanes from silicon tetrahalides.

First claim

Opening claim text (preview).

The invention claimed is: 1. A method for preparing a reaction product comprising a halosilane comprises steps (1) and (2), where: step (1) is contacting, at a temperature from 200° C. to 1400° C., a first ingredient comprising a silane of formula H a R b SiX (4-a-b) , where subscript a is an integer from 0 to 4, subscript b is 0 or 1, a quantity (a+b)≦4, each R is independently a monovalent organic group, and each X is independently a halogen atom; with a spinel catalyst comprising copper; thereby forming a reactant, with the proviso that when the quantity (a+b)<4, then the first ingredient further comprises H 2 ; and step (2) is contacting the reactant with a second ingredient comprising an organohalide at a temperature from 100° C. to 600° C.; thereby forming the reaction product and a spent reactant; and where the method optionally further comprises steps (3) and (4), and where step (3) is contacting, at a temperature from 200° C. to 1400° C., the spent reactant with an additional first ingredient comprising additional silane of formula H a R b SiX (4-a-b) , where subscript a is an integer from 0 to 4, subscript b is 0 or 1, the quantity (a+b)≦4, each R is independently a monovalent organic group, and each X is independently a halogen atom, with the proviso that when the quantity (a+b)<4, then the additional ingredient further comprises H 2 ; thereby re-forming the reactant, and step (4) is contacting the reactant re-formed in step (3) with an additional second ingredient comprising organohalide at a temperature from 100° C. to 600° C.; thereby forming an additional reaction product and an additional spent reactant, and where the method optionally further comprises step (5), where step (5) is repeating steps (3) and (4) at least one time; and where the method optionally further comprises step (6) after any one or more of steps (2) to (5), where step (6) is recovering the halosilane. 2. The method of claim 1 , where the spinel catalyst meets one of conditions (A) to (E), where Condition (A) is that copper is part of the spinel; Condition (B) is that copper is part of the spinel and the spinel catalyst further comprises excess support; Condition (C) is that copper is part of the spinel and the spinel catalyst further comprises a promoter; Condition (D) is that the spinel catalyst comprises copper supported on a spinel; or Condition (E) is that the spinel catalyst comprises both copper supported on a spinel and copper forming part of the spinel. 3. The method of claim 1 , where the spinel catalyst comprises one or more of CuAl 2 O 4 or CuFe 2 O 4 , 20% CuAl 2 O 4 , 30% CuAl 2 O 4 , 43.8% CuAl 2 O 4 , 13% CuAl 2 O 4 , Au—Mg—CuAl 2 O 4 , CuO/NiAl 2 O 4 , Cu/CuAl 2 O 4 , Cu/NiAl 2 O 4 , Cu/MgAl 2 O 4 , 30% Cu/10% NiAl 2 O 4 , or 2CuO.Cr 2 O 3 , CuO/CuAl 2 O 4 , 30% Cu/10% CuAl 2 O 4 or 30% Cu/20% CuAl 2 O 4 . 4. The method of claim 1 , where the spinel catalyst comprises a spinel of empirical formula CuM′ 2 O 4 , where M′ is Al, Cr, Fe, Mg, or Ni. 5. The method of claim 1 , where the spinel catalyst is prepared by a method comprising: i) combining a support and a precursor, thereby forming a combination; and ii) calcining the combination at a temperature for a time and in an atmosphere sufficient to form the spinel catalyst. 6. The method of claim 5 , further comprising: steps a) and b) before step i) and/or after step ii), where step a) is combining the support and an additional metal precursor, thereby forming a further combination; and step b) is calcining the further combination to form the spinel catalyst; wherein the metal in the metal precursor is a metal other than copper. 7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ising: purging and/or treating the spinel catalyst, before contacting the spinel catalyst with the ingredient comprising the silane in step (1); and/or purging and/or treating the reactant, before contacting the reactant with the organohalide in step (2); and/or purging and/or treating, the spent reactant before contacting the spent reactant with the additional ingredient in step (3); and/or purging and/or treating the reactant re-formed in step (3), before the contacting the reactant re-formed in step (3) with the (additional) organohalide in step (4); and/or purging and/or treating the additional spent reactant. 8. The method of claim 1 , where the silane comprises one or more of a tetrahalosilane of formula SiX 4 , a trihalosilane of formula HSiX 3 , a dihalosilane of formula H 2 SiX 2 , a monohalosilane of formula H 3 SiX, silane of formula SiH 4 , or a combination thereof. 9. The method of claim 1 , where a=0, b=0, and the silane is a tetrahalosilane of formula SiX 4 . 10. The method of claim 1 , where the organohalide has formula RX, where R is alkyl or aryl, and X is Cl. 11. The method of claim 1 , where contacting the reactant with the organohalide in step (2), and optionally step (4), when present, is performed in the absence of H 2 . 12. The method of claim 1 , where the reaction product comprises a halosilane of formula R (4-c) SiX c , where subscript c is 1, 2, 3, or 4. 13. The method of claim 1 , where the reaction product comprises a halosilane of formula R 2 SiX 2 . 14. The method of claim 12 , where R is methyl and X is Cl. 15. The method of claim 1 further comprising using the halosilane as a reactant to make a polyorganosiloxane. 16. The method of claim 1 , where the spinel catalyst is prepared by a method comprising: i) combining copper oxide and a second metal oxide, where the second metal oxide differs from copper oxide, ii) calcining the combination to form the spinel catalyst. 17. The method of claim 16 , where step ii) is performed in a reactor, and step (1) is performed in the same reactor. 18. The method of claim 16 , where the second metal oxide is selected from the group consisting of Al 2 O 3 , Cr 2 O 3 , and Fe 2 O 3 . 19. The method of claim 17 , where the second metal oxide is selected from the group consisting of Al 2 O 3 , Cr 2 O 3 , and Fe 2 O 3 . 20. The method of claim 13 , where R is methyl and X is Cl.
